The primary function of an industrial-grade toe cap is to serve as a rigorous physical barrier against crushing forces and sudden trauma. These components are specifically engineered to withstand impact from falling objects and high-intensity compression, preventing catastrophic structural damage to the toes of operators in heavy machinery environments.
In the context of heavy industry, the toe cap acts as the final line of defense, converting potentially limb-threatening energy into manageable force to ensure personnel safety in high-risk zones.
The Mechanics of Protection
Impact Resistance
The most immediate threat in an industrial environment is a falling object. Toe caps are designed to absorb kinetic energy, stopping heavy tools or materials from crushing the foot upon contact. This function is critical in preventing compound fractures and soft tissue damage during accidental drops.
Compression Resilience
Beyond sudden impact, toe caps provide vital protection against static crushing forces. This occurs when heavy machinery or vehicles roll over the foot. The cap maintains a protective shell, ensuring the toes are not compressed even under significant weight.
Structural Integrity
The toe cap is not merely a shield; it ensures the footwear maintains its shape under duress. By preventing the front of the boot from collapsing, it allows the operator to extract their foot safely after an incident.
Defining the Safety Standard
The 200 Joule Benchmark
To be classified as true "safety footwear" suitable for heavy industry, the toe cap must meet a rigorous standard. It must withstand at least 200 Joules of energy during a drop test. This distinguishes industrial-grade gear from lower-tier "protective" footwear, which is only rated for 100 Joules.
Static Pressure Requirements
In addition to impact, the component must endure substantial squeezing pressure. The standard requirement for safety footwear is resistance to 15 kiloNewtons (kN) of static pressure. This ensures the cap does not buckle under the slow, heavy crush of industrial equipment.
Common Misconceptions and Trade-offs
Material Does Not Dictate Safety Level
A common misconception is that steel provides superior protection to composite or aluminum caps. This is incorrect. Whether made from steel, aluminum, or heavy-duty plastic, every certified toe cap must meet the exact same 200 J and 15 kN minimum requirements.
Balancing Weight and Function
While protection levels are standardized, the trade-off lies in weight and bulk. Steel is thinner but heavier, while plastic (composite) is lighter but often bulkier to achieve the same strength.
The Limits of Protection
It is vital to understand that toe caps protect only the toe box area. They do not offer metatarsal protection (protection for the upper foot bones) unless the footwear is specifically equipped with additional guards.
Making the Right Choice for Your Goal
When selecting safety footwear for heavy industrial environments, rely on the specific ratings rather than material assumptions.
- If your primary focus is High-Risk Compliance: Ensure the footwear is explicitly labeled as "Safety Footwear" with a rating of 200 J impact and 15 kN compression, rather than "Protective Footwear."
- If your primary focus is Operator Comfort: feel free to select aluminum or plastic toe caps to reduce fatigue, as they offer the same impact protection as steel.
Select the gear that meets the 200 Joule threshold to ensure your team is protected against the reality of industrial hazards.
Summary Table:
| Feature | Industrial Safety Footwear (Standard) | Protective Footwear (Light Duty) |
|---|---|---|
| Impact Resistance | 200 Joules | 100 Joules |
| Compression Resistance | 15 kiloNewtons (kN) | Not always specified |
| Primary Function | High-intensity crush & trauma barrier | Low-impact bump protection |
| Material Options | Steel, Aluminum, Composite | Plastic, Light Alloys |
| Common Use Case | Heavy Machinery, Construction | Warehousing, Light Assembly |
